Critical Evaluation
The video is a comprehensive and engaging overview of exoplanet research, successfully blending historical context, scientific explanations, and speculative discussions about habitability. Its strength lies in its ability to make complex astronomical concepts accessible to a general audience without oversimplifying to the point of inaccuracy. The inclusion of interviews with scientists, such as Michel Mayor, adds credibility and a personal touch. The production quality is high, with stunning visuals and clear narration.
However, the video has some weaknesses. As a compilation, it lacks a cohesive narrative structure, jumping between topics and sometimes repeating information. The title suggests a focused exploration of superhabitable planets, but the video covers a much broader range of exoplanet topics, which may disappoint viewers expecting a more targeted discussion. While the scientific content is generally accurate, some claims are presented without sufficient nuance, and the speculative nature of habitability assessments is not always clearly communicated. For instance, the discussion of K2-18 b mentions potential biosignatures but also acknowledges doubts, which is good, but other candidates are presented with less critical scrutiny.
The sources cited are primarily the video’s own production, with no external references provided in the description. This limits the viewer’s ability to verify claims independently. The video does not engage with any dissenting scientific viewpoints, which could give a one-sided impression. Additionally, the inclusion of a sponsorship segment (not named) is present but does not detract from the content.
Overall, the video is a valuable educational resource that stimulates curiosity about exoplanets and the search for life. Its main contributions are its historical narrative and its ability to convey the excitement of discovery. However, for a more rigorous scientific analysis, viewers would need to consult primary literature and other sources.
